The Role
We are looking for a seasoned aftermarket professional to lead ACDelco growth with our largest FMP Direct Account, providing high visibility to senior CCA leadership and extensive collaboration with the Central Office team and multiple regions. FMP sells nationwide through various retailers and online, and this role is critical in shaping how ACDelco shows up across that footprint.
The ACDelco Market Area Manager owns territorial responsibility for driving sales, program participation, and market penetration, while ensuring ACDelco inventories, programs, and marketing are fully leveraged across the territory. This is a high-impact, field-facing leadership role for a proven sales and business development leader.
The ACDelco Market Area Manager will aggressively solicit orders at the Direct Account level to maximize sales, incentives, and product program participation, while establishing and optimizing ACDelco inventories to support Market Area sales. They will assist in marketing ACDelco products, programs, and benefits at both Direct and National Accounts, and support all Direct Accounts in executing business plans aligned to the Market Area strategy to grow ACDelco’s secondary customer base and market penetration, directly contributing to CCA’s regional and national revenue targets. The role is deeply involved in marketing initiative development and execution, customer retention, product displays, financial analysis, and training, and requires a high level of independent judgment and sound decision-making within established practices and procedures.

PublicGeneral Motors Company (GM) is an American multinational automotive manufacturing company headquartered in Detroit, Michigan, United States. The company is most known for owning and manufacturing four automobile brands: Chevrolet, Buick, GMC, and Cadillac, each a separate division of GM.
